Vibrant vibes but food may arrive lukewarm.

Mowgli Street Food brings a colorful burst of Indian street food to the table, but not without a few bumps. Shemin loved the vibe and the service from Warda, who even kept the little ones entertained. Lo’is was also impressed, diving into a sea of flavors and sharing plates. However, some dishes arrived lukewarm, which is a bit of a letdown for a place that sells bold flavors.

Overall, the restaurant definitely has the charm and potential but just needs to get the temperature right. If you’re looking for some fun Indian street food, it could be worth swinging by, just maybe not on a freezing cold day.
